In the realm of enterprise AI, data connectors play a pivotal role in ensuring seamless data integration across various platforms and systems. Data connectors are software tools or modules that facilitate the transfer of data between different databases, applications and services, enabling organizations to synchronize and unify their data for comprehensive analysis and insights. They act as bridges, linking disparate data sources to create a cohesive and unified data ecosystem.
Data connectors are important for connecting the growing number of data sources and applications businesses rely on. They offer a comprehensive view of a business’ data types, dataset health (i.e. quality, accuracy and relevancy) and data-driven applications. More specifically, data connectors enable organizations to achieve:
Data connectors enable organizations to integrate data from various sources, such as CRM systems, ERP systems, cloud storage and social media platforms. This integration is crucial for creating a unified view of the data, which is essential for accurate analysis and decision-making.
By automating the data transfer process, data connectors help in reducing manual errors and inconsistencies. This ensures that the data being analyzed is accurate, up-to-date and reliable.
Data connectors streamline workflows by automating the data extraction, transformation and loading (ETL) processes. This automation saves time and resources, allowing teams to focus on more strategic tasks.
As organizations grow, the volume and variety of data sources also increase. Data connectors provide the scalability needed to handle large datasets and complex data integrations without compromising performance.
There are several types of data connectors based on where the data is stored, its format (or file type) and the applications that use it. Common data connector types include:
These connectors link different database management systems (DBMS), such as MySQL, PostgreSQL, Oracle and SQL Server. They enable data transfer and synchronization between relational databases.
Cloud connectors facilitate data integration between cloud-based services and applications, such as AWS, Azure, Google Cloud and Salesforce. They help organizations leverage the power of cloud computing and storage.
API connectors use application programming interfaces (APIs) to connect and integrate various software applications. They enable real-time data exchange and integration between different systems.
These connectors handle data transfer between file-based systems, such as CSV, Excel and JSON files. They are useful for integrating data from legacy systems or flat file databases.
Data connectors work by pulling data from relevant sources and preparing it for integration within a target system or systems. To achieve this, data connectors follow a process that includes the following steps:
The process begins with data extraction, where data connectors retrieve data from various sources. This can include databases, cloud storage, APIs and file systems.
Once the data is extracted, it undergoes transformation to match the target system’s format and schema. This step ensures that the data is consistent and ready for integration.
The transformed data is then loaded into the target system or database. This can be done in real-time or in batches, depending on the organization’s requirements.
Data connectors also ensure continuous data synchronization between the source and target systems. This ongoing synchronization keeps the data up-to-date and accurate across all platforms.
As mentioned earlier, data connectors are vital for connecting multiple data sources and giving businesses a unified view of how and where their data is used. Other benefits of using data connectors include:
Automating the data integration process with data connectors significantly reduces the time required for manual data handling. This allows businesses to respond faster to market changes and customer needs.
By minimizing manual labor and reducing errors, data connectors help organizations save on operational costs. They also eliminate the need for expensive custom integration solutions.
With integrated and accurate data, organizations can make better-informed business decisions. Data connectors provide the foundation for advanced analytics and business intelligence.
Data connectors help maintain compliance with data protection regulations by ensuring secure and controlled data transfer. They provide audit trails and data encryption to safeguard sensitive information.
Because data connectors integrate vital data from multiple, diverse sources, the technology lends itself to several business use cases. While specific industries may have additional, specialized needs, common use cases for data connectors include:
While data connectors can significantly enhance data visibility and system-wide data integration, businesses with multiple, disparate systems, high data demands and/or limited resources may encounter some challenges. Common data connector implementation challenges include:
Ensuring compatibility between different systems and data formats can be challenging. Choosing the right data connector that supports various platforms is crucial.
By minimizing manual labor and reducing errors, data connectors help organizations save on operational costs. They also eliminate the need for expensive custom integration solutions.
Handling large volumes of data can lead to performance issues. Optimizing data connectors for efficiency and scalability is necessary to avoid bottlenecks.
Regular maintenance and updates are required to keep data connectors functioning optimally. This includes monitoring for any disruptions and ensuring compatibility with system upgrades.
Data connectors are indispensable tools for modern enterprises aiming to harness the full potential of their data. By facilitating seamless data integration, they enhance operational efficiency, data quality and decision-making capabilities. As the volume and complexity of data continue to grow, leveraging data connectors will be essential for staying competitive in today’s data-driven world.
For more glossary terms and detailed explanations, check out our glossary.